UPSC IFoS Questions and Answers

Question 1: Grand Central Terminal, Park Avenue, New York is the world’s

  1. largest railway station
  2. highest railway station
  3. longest railway station
  4. None of the above

Answer: 1

Question 2: Entomology is the science that studies

  1. Behavior of human beings
  2. Insects
  3. The origin and history of technical and scientific terms
  4. The formation of rocks

Answer: 2

Question 3: Eritrea, which became the 182nd member of the UN in 1993, is in the continent of

  1. Asia
  2. Africa
  3. Europe
  4. Australia

Answer: 2

Question 4: Garampani sanctuary is located at

  1. Junagarh, Gujarat
  2. Diphu, Assam
  3. Kohima, Nagaland
  4. Gangtok, Sikkim

Answer: 2

Question 5: For which of the following disciplines is Nobel Prize awarded?

  1. Physics and Chemistry
  2. Physiology or Medicine
  3. Literature, Peace and Economics
  4. All of the above

Answer: 4

Question 6: Hitler party which came into power in 1933 is known as

  1. Labour Party
  2. Nazi Party
  3. Ku-Klux-Klan
  4. Democratic Party

Answer: 2

Question 7: FFC stands for

  1. Foreign Finance Corporation
  2. Film Finance Corporation
  3. Federation of Football Council
  4. None of the above

Answer: 2

Question 8: Fastest shorthand writer was

  1. G. D. Bist
  2. R.D. Tata
  3. M. Tagore
  4. Khudada Khan

Answer: 1

Question 9: Epsom (England) is the place associated with

  1. Horse racing
  2. Polo
  3. Shooting
  4. Snooker

Answer: 1

Question 10: Galileo was an Italian astronomer who

  1. developed the telescope
  2. discovered four satellites of Jupiter
  3. discovered that the movement of pendulum produces a regular time measurement
  4. All of the above

Answer: 4

Question 11. The thickness of a sharp crested weir is kept less than

  1. one-third of the height of water on the sill
  2. one-half of the height of water on the sill
  3. one-fourth of the height of water on the sill
  4. two-third of the height of water on the sill

Answer: 2

Question 12. Common bath sponge is

  1. Euplectella
  2. Spongilla
  3. Syon
  4. Euspongia

Answer: 4

Question 13. Digestion in sponge is

  1. intracellular
  2. intercellular
  3. both A and B
  4. extracellular

Answer: 1

Question 14. Find the correctly spelt words

  1. Fiming
  2. Burnning
  3. Running
  4. Fryng

Answer: 3

Question 15. Find the correctly spelt words

  1. Accomplish
  2. Acomplush
  3. Ackmplesh
  4. Accompalish

Answer: 1

Question 16. The Paithan (Jayakwadi) Hydro-electric project, completed with the help of Japan, is on the river

  1. Ganga
  2. Cauvery
  3. Narmada
  4. Godavari

Answer: 4

Question 17. The science concerned with vegetable culture is called as….

  1. floriculture
  2. olericulture
  3. horticulture
  4. agricult

Answer: 2

Question 18. Which of the following elements is almost non essential for plants?

  1. Ca
  2. Mo
  3. Zn
  4. Na

Answer: 4

Question 19. Agar-Agar is obtained from

  1. Gelidium
  2. Polysiphonia
  3. Fucus
  4. Laminaria

Answer: 1

Question 20. Kelps is obtained from

  1. Algee
  2. Marine algee
  3. Aquatic algee
  4. Lichens

Answer: 2

Question 21. The reference fuels for knock rating of spark ignition engines would include

  1. iso-octane and alpha-methyl naphthalene
  2. normal octane and aniline
  3. iso-octane and normal hexane
  4. normal heptane and iso-octane

Answer: 4

Question 22. The percentage of irrigated land in India is about

  1. 45
  2. 65
  3. 35
  4. 25

Answer: 3

Question 23. The percentage increase in the area of a rectangle, if each of its sides is increased by 20% is

  1. 40%
  2. 42%
  3. 44%
  4. 46%

Answer: 3

Question 24.  An error 2% in excess is made while measuring the side of a square. The percentage of error in the calculated area of the square is:

  1. 2%
  2. 02%
  3. 4%
  4. 04%

Answer: 4

Question 25. Nuclear sizes are expressed in a unit named

  1. Fermi
  2. angstrom
  3. newton
  4. tesla

Answer: 1

Question 26. The absorption of ink by blotting paper involves

  1. viscosity of ink
  2. capillary action phenomenon
  3. diffusion of ink through the blotting
  4. siphon action

Answer: 2

Question 27. In a four stroke cycle, the minimum temperature inside the engine cylinder occurs at the

  1. beginning of suction stroke
  2. end of suction stroke
  3. beginning of exhaust stroke
  4. end of exhaust stroke

Answer: 1

Question 28. Which one of the following is not a local name of shifting cultivation?

  1. Dhya
  2. Kumri
  3. Podu
  4. Rai

Answer: 2

Question 29. A pitot tube is used to measure

  1. pressure
  2. difference in pressure
  3. velocity of flow
  4. none of these

Answer: 3

Question 30. Where was the Imperial Forest Institute set up?

  1. Bombay
  2. Dehradun
  3. Bangalore
  4. Nagpur

Answer: 2
